Love is emotion, affection, an elevated state of mind, joy, contentment...
Do you love yourself? Have you ever loved someone? Are you loving someone?
But how do you know if what you feel is love?
This feeling is very subjective. I believe that when we feel light, good, healthy, happy and other adjectives, we can begin to study these sensations that only do us good.
The feeling of love carries with it a need to feel good and to make the other person feel good too, fully happy, without fear of experiencing this emotion.
But before we love others, it may seem selfish, but it's not. We have to love ourselves, that's the starting point for understanding love.
If you don't feel fully yourself, how can you give yourself to others?
To love is to respect yourself and others.
Know how to listen and keep quiet.
Yes, to love is to give of yourself, but without demanding anything in return.
We have references of love in our lives, such as the love we receive from our parents, grandparents, friends and more, and the feelings harbored in this love, because it is pure, healthy, because if it doesn't transmit lightness, purity and contentment, it certainly isn't love.
Love doesn't hurt, it doesn't frustrate and it certainly doesn't disappoint.
When you feel enthusiastic, want to be close to someone and don't want to leave that time and place, it's certainly love!
To love is to reconnect, it is strength.
We're not always reciprocated, which is a shame, but just feeling love is enchanting, because it's natural, pure and does us great good.
It doesn't matter the time or space, just love a lot, without exchange, just live that love.
Understand what a great feeling it is, don't waste it, live it.
Love without pride, without fear.
Love in your own way.
Loving is comforting, so love yourself very much and be full and happy to love others.
Love is our central point in life.
